1930. Berlin-Grunewald. Williams & Co. Verlag. [1930]. Square 8vo.; publisher's mid-blue cloth-backed pictorial boards printed in colours to upper board with a vignette in blue of Winnie-The-Pooh to lower cover, lettered in blue to spine; pp. [v], 6, vii-x, [11]-202 + [ii] + 3, adverts.; with illustrations throughout in line by Shepard; an attractive copy with some general dusting and rubbing, some wear to edges of boards and corners with exposure of board at forecorners, internally clean with cracking to inner hinges, without inscription. Second German edition, first published in this language in the previous year, neatly signed to the title-page by the author in ink, "A.A. Milne".
